If you cook the shells before hand, you'll have to give them a little more crunch by heating them back up in the oven before serving.

How to Make Ranch Salsa Burrito Stack'ems
- Preheat your oven to 300* and cut your tortillas into circles by using a cookie cutter or a large glass. I used the rim of a coffee mug. Make sure that your circles are bigger than the circles of your cupcake tin. Press the tortilla into the mold and place in the oven for 25 minutes.
I was able to get 5 circles out of one large tortilla. - Stuff a shell with rice and then a dollop of the ranch salsa. Take another shell and put the beef and veggie mix in it with some lettuce, another helping of ranch salsa and you can top with the tortilla strips you also baked.
Stack the beef stuffed shell on top of the rice shell, it should stick nicely.
